Elote (Mexican Grilled Corn)


Ingredients

Garlic Crema

  • 1/4 cup mayonnaise

  • 1/4 cup sour cream

  • 1 clove garlic, finely minced

  • 1/4 tsp cayenne pepper

  • 1/4 cup grated manchego, parmesan or feta cheese

  • Juice of 1 lime

  • Pinch of salt and pepper to taste

Grilled Corn Setup

  • 3 corns on the cob, shucked

  • olive oil

  • 1/4 cup cilantro or parsley, finely chopped

  • cayenne pepper

  • 1/4 cup manchego, parmesan or feta cheese

  • 1 lime, cut in wedges

Preparation

Step 1:

To make garlic crema: mix mayonnaise, sour cream, minced garlic, cheese, cayenne and lime juice in a bowl.  Add salt and pepper to taste.  Set aside.

Step 2:

Prepare BBQ for medium heat.  Brush corns lightly with olive oil and place directly on BBQ. Grill for approximately 10 minutes, rotating occasionally until corn is fully cooked and charred.      

Step 3: 

Once the corn has cool down a bit, it's time to start dressing them.  Brush corns evenly with the garlic cream. Then sprinkle with cheese, cayenne pepper and cilantro (or parsley).  Serve with lime wedges.
